About 4 Candace Place
4 Candace Place is an end-of-terrace house in Poole (BH15 4FQ). It has a recorded floor area of 57 m² (around 614 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 2018. The latest certificate (June 2021) returns a B (score 83), comfortably above the UK average. The recommended improvements would push it to A (score 98).
Sold July 2021 for £282,500.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
